Searches for a DLL by name and returns its fully-qualified path.
If a DLL with the given name is currently loaded, that instance of the DLL will be returned. Otherwise, standard DLL loading rules (according to the current LIBPATH and/or extended LIBPATH configuration) are used to search for a DLL whose module name matches the one specified.
Arguments
- REXX ARGUMENTS
- 1. The name of the DLL to search for. (REQUIRED)
Return Values
- REXX RETURN VALUE
- The fully-qualified path of the DLL, if found; "" otherwise.
